> Unconditional insertion of EMC entries results in EMC thrashing at high
> numbers of parallel flows. When this occurs, the performance of the EMC
> often falls below that of the dpcls classifier, rendering the EMC
> practically useless.
>
> Instead of unconditionally inserting entries into the EMC when a miss
> occurs, use a 1% probability of insertion. This ensures that the most
> frequent flows have the highest chance of creating an entry in the EMC,
> and the probability of thrashing the EMC is also greatly reduced.
>
> The probability of insertion is configurable, via the
> other_config:emc-insert-prob option. For example the following command
> increases the insertion probability to 1/10 ie. 10%.
>
> ovs-vsctl set Open_vSwitch . other_config:emc-insert-prob=10

I think the patch doesn't compile without DPDK.  Also there's no way to control
the value without DPDK.

I think we could pass down the value like we do for pmd-cpu-mask, this would
make it work even without DPDK.  I sent a patch that extends what we do for
pmd-cpu-mask:

https://mail.openvswitch.org/pipermail/ovs-dev/2017-January/328161.html

Can we avoid having to restart the daemon when we want to change this?

I think we should store the probability in 'struct dp_netdev' using an atomic
uint32.  We can read and write to it using atomic relaxed operation which
have no additional cost, like we do for 'enable_megaflows' in
ofproto-dpif-upcall.c

If you want to store it in pmd without atomics, like Jan suggested, I
think we can
use reconfiguration to change it at runtime.

> +EMC Insertion Probability
> +-------------------------
> +By default 1 in every 100 flows are inserted into the Exact Match Cache (EMC).
> +It is possible to change this insertion probability by setting the
> +``emc-insert-prob`` option::
> +
> +    $ ovs-vsctl --no-wait set Open_vSwitch . other_config:emc-insert-prob=N
> +
> +where:
> +
> +``N``
> +  is a positive integer between 0 and 4294967295.
> +
> +If ``N`` is set to 1, an insertion will be performed for every flow. The lower
> +the value of ``emc-insert-prob`` the higher the probability of insertion,
> +except for the value 0 which will result in no insertions being performed and
> +thus essentially disabling the EMC.
> +
> +If ``emc-insert-prob`` is modified, the daemon needs to be restarted in order
> +for the changes to take effect.

> +static inline void
> +emc_probabilistic_insert(struct dp_netdev_pmd_thread *pmd,
> +                         struct emc_cache *cache,
> +                         const struct netdev_flow_key *key,
> +                         struct dp_netdev_flow *flow)
> +{
> +    /* Insert an entry into the EMC based on a probability governed by
> +     * 'em_flow_insert_min'. By default the value is UINT32_MAX / 100 which
> +     * yields an insertion probability of 1/100. This value may be different
> +     * for the DPDK datapath depending on whether or not the user has
> +     * configured the 'emc-insert-prob' option. */
> +#ifdef DPDK_NETDEV
> +    if ((key->hash ^ (uint32_t)pmd->last_cycles) < em_flow_insert_min) {
> +#else
> +    if ((key->hash ^ random_uint32()) < em_flow_insert_min) {
> +#endif
> +        emc_insert(cache, key, flow);
> +    }
> +}
